Quick reference

  • Statute: Iowa Code § 322G (“Defective Motor Vehicles — Lemon Law”).
  • Rights Period: Warranty term OR 2 years OR 24,000 miles, whichever EARLIER (24-month / 24K tier — joins CT/GA/NC/TX/WA/AZ/OR).
  • Attempts threshold: 3 attempts + FINAL MANUFACTURER ATTEMPT (or just 1 attempt + final attempt for a defect likely to cause death or serious bodily injury) OR 30 days OOS — joins Alabama § 8-20A-2(b) as one of only two states with this distinctive layered structure.
  • Written notice to manufacturer: Required by § 322G.3 before final manufacturer attempt.
  • Remedy: Refund or replacement under § 322G.4.
  • Mileage offset: Distinctive — miles attributable to consumer UP TO the third-attempt date (or first attempt for death/serious-injury defects, or 20th cumulative OOS day, whichever first) × purchase price ÷ 120,000. Caps offset at threshold-reaching date.
  • Lemon Law attorney fees: MANDATORY under § 322G.6 (“the court SHALL award”).
  • § 714H Consumer Frauds Act fees: MANDATORY under § 714H.5(3).
  • § 714H damages: Actual + up-to-treble damages for willful/wanton conduct under § 714H.5(2) with heightened proof standard (“preponderance of clear, convincing, and satisfactory evidence”).
  • § 714H SOL: 2 years from last event OR 2 years from discovery, whichever LATER under § 714H.5(4) — distinctively consumer-favorable trigger.
  • UCC/Magnuson-Moss SOL: 4 years under Iowa Code § 554.2725.
  • Manufacturer IDS: Required if certified — typically BBB Auto Line (Toyota, GM, Honda, Hyundai/Kia, Mercedes, Subaru, others) or Ford DSB (Ford / Lincoln).
  • No state arbitration board — court-driven.
  • GVWR threshold: 15,000 lbs (broader than typical 10,000 lbs in peer states — covers more medium-duty pickup users).
  • Home-state OEMs: Indian Motorcycle Spirit Lake IA (Polaris-owned — motorcycle home-state OEM); Winnebago Forest City IA (RV home-state OEM but motor home living facilities Lemon Law-excluded). No major light-duty consumer OEM in IA.
  • Federal venues: N.D. Iowa (Cedar Rapids, Sioux City, Fort Dodge); S.D. Iowa (Des Moines, Davenport, Council Bluffs, Ottumwa).
